ACTRESS IN A LEADING ROLE (1964)
WINNER - JULIE ANDREWS for Mary Poppins
NOMINEES - ANNE BANCROFT for The Pumpkin Eater, SOPHIA LOREN for Marriage Italian Style, DEBBIE REYNOLDS for The Unsinkable Molly Brown, KIM STANLEY for Seance on a Wet Afternoon
ACTOR IN A LEADING ROLE (1964)
WINNER - REX HARRISON for My Fair Lady
NOMINEES - RICHARD BURTON for Becket, PETER O'TOOLE for Becket, ANTHONY QUINN for Zorba the Greek, PETER SELLERS for Dr. Strangelove or: How I Learned to Stop Worrying and Love the Bomb
